Open 3D Engine AzFramework API Reference 23.10.0
O3DE is an open-source, fully-featured, high-fidelity, modular 3D engine for building games and simulations, available to every industry.
AzFramework::PaintBrushSystemComponent Member List

This is the complete list of members for AzFramework::PaintBrushSystemComponent, including all inherited members.

Activate() override (defined in AzFramework::PaintBrushSystemComponent)AzFramework::PaintBrushSystemComponentprotected
AZ_COMPONENT(PaintBrushSystemComponent, "{EB1CDA1E-A2FD-4AEF-AFBF-B39ED18463AE}") (defined in AzFramework::PaintBrushSystemComponent)AzFramework::PaintBrushSystemComponent
BeginBrushStroke(const AZ::Uuid &sessionId, const AzFramework::PaintBrushSettings &brushSettings) override (defined in AzFramework::PaintBrushSystemComponent)AzFramework::PaintBrushSystemComponentprotected
Deactivate() override (defined in AzFramework::PaintBrushSystemComponent)AzFramework::PaintBrushSystemComponentprotected
EndBrushStroke(const AZ::Uuid &sessionId) override (defined in AzFramework::PaintBrushSystemComponent)AzFramework::PaintBrushSystemComponentprotected
EndPaintSession(const AZ::Uuid &sessionId) override (defined in AzFramework::PaintBrushSystemComponent)AzFramework::PaintBrushSystemComponentprotected
IsInBrushStroke(const AZ::Uuid &sessionId) const override (defined in AzFramework::PaintBrushSystemComponent)AzFramework::PaintBrushSystemComponentprotected
m_brushSessionsAzFramework::PaintBrushSystemComponentprotected
PaintBrushSystemComponent()=default (defined in AzFramework::PaintBrushSystemComponent)AzFramework::PaintBrushSystemComponent
PaintToLocation(const AZ::Uuid &sessionId, const AZ::Vector3 &brushCenter, const AzFramework::PaintBrushSettings &brushSettings) override (defined in AzFramework::PaintBrushSystemComponent)AzFramework::PaintBrushSystemComponentprotected
Reflect(AZ::ReflectContext *context) (defined in AzFramework::PaintBrushSystemComponent)AzFramework::PaintBrushSystemComponentstatic
ResetBrushStrokeTracking(const AZ::Uuid &sessionId) override (defined in AzFramework::PaintBrushSystemComponent)AzFramework::PaintBrushSystemComponentprotected
SmoothToLocation(const AZ::Uuid &sessionId, const AZ::Vector3 &brushCenter, const AzFramework::PaintBrushSettings &brushSettings) override (defined in AzFramework::PaintBrushSystemComponent)AzFramework::PaintBrushSystemComponentprotected
StartPaintSession(const AZ::EntityId &paintableEntityId) override (defined in AzFramework::PaintBrushSystemComponent)AzFramework::PaintBrushSystemComponentprotected
~PaintBrushSystemComponent() override=default (defined in AzFramework::PaintBrushSystemComponent)AzFramework::PaintBrushSystemComponent